Why Raise From Fintech VCs
- Fintech-only funds. Ribbit Capital, QED Investors, Nyca Partners and Better Tomorrow Ventures invest exclusively in financial technology.
- Infrastructure depth. Anthemis, FinTech Collective and Commerce Ventures know payments, banking and financial infrastructure first-hand.
- Full stage ladder. Bain Capital Ventures and Andreessen Horowitz carry fintech founders from seed to growth.

Which VC firms invest only in fintech?
Fintech-only funds include Ribbit Capital, QED Investors, Nyca Partners, Better Tomorrow Ventures, Flourish Ventures and TTV Capital. See who is investing in fintech right now on Round Funded.
How do I raise money for a fintech startup?
Target investors whose thesis matches your fintech vertical (payments, lending, banking or infrastructure), build a data room with real metrics, and send specific pitches. A focused list of fintech-active funds is the fastest starting point.
